Summary

You will complete every aspect of painting a vehicle, from paint preparation, through to painting and polishing. The role of an Apprentice Paint Technician includes mixing different paint and materials, matching colours, an awareness of different paint systems, paint equipment and special effect paints.

What you'll do at work

  • Apply body filler & foundation materials
  • Prepare all types of vehicle body material
  • Prepare & refinish metal, plastic and pre-painted surfaces
  • Repair minor defects in all types of body panels and materials
  • Apply paint, primer and basecoat
  • Apply topcoats and clear coats and complete final refinishing operations
  • Identify and rectify paint or preparation defects
  • Utilise modern drying and curing techniques such as Ultraviolet (UV), Infrared and catalytic solutions used in the refinishing industry

What you'll learn

Course contents
  • Ability to undertake appropriate job preparation prior to commencing repair e.g. substrate surface preparation, paint volume calculation etc
  • Ability to correctly identify the substrate materials to be refinished e.g. plastic, steel, aluminium etc
  • Ability to interpret relevant technical data and methods to create paint manufactures specified application
  • Ability to use refinishing materials following paint manufacturer specifications to reinstate vehicle finish back to high quality
  • Ability to identify and operate the correct repair tools, equipment and devices used in the process e.g mixing systems, paint booths, UV lamps and spray equipment
